For the first time since the war the Equal Rights of All will have a declared representative at the head of the Government, whose presence there will be of higher significance than that of any victor in war, being not only a testimony, but a constant motive-power in this great cause.
Said by
Charles Sumner
Massachusetts

Editor's note · Context

Sumner emphasizes the significance of having a representative in the government who supports equal rights for all, especially after the Civil War.
